本站支持尊重有效期内的版权/著作权,所有的资源均来自于互联网网友分享或网盘资源,一旦发现资源涉及侵权,将立即删除。希望所有用户一同监督并反馈问题,如有侵权请联系站长或发送邮件到ebook666@outlook.com,本站将立马改正
基本信息
书名:MATLAB数学建模方法与实践第3版
定价:59.00元
作者:卓金武,王鸿钧
出版社:北京航空航天大学出版社
出版日期:2018-07-01
ISBN:9787512427273
字数:
页码:328
版次:3
装帧:平装
开本:16开
商品重量:0.4kg
编辑推荐
内容提要
MATLAB数学建模方法与实践(第3版)
本书从数学建模的角度介绍了MATLAB的应用,涵盖了绝大部分数学建模问题的MATLAB求解方法。全书共5篇。篇是基础篇,介绍基本概念,包括MATLAB在数学建模中的地位、数学模型的分类及各类需要用到的MATLAB技术,以及MATLAB编程入门;第二篇是技术篇,介绍MATLAB建模的主流技术,包括数据建模技术(数据的准备、常用的数学建模方法、机器学习、灰色预测、神经网络及小波分析)、优化技术(标准规划模型的求解、遗传算法、模拟退火算法、蚁群算法等全局优化算法)、连续模型、评价型模型以及机理建模的MATLAB实现方法;第三篇是实践篇,以历年全国大学生数学建模竞赛的经典赛题为例,介绍MATLAB在其中的实际应用过程,包括详细的建模过程、求解过程以及原汁原味的竞赛论文;第四篇是赛后重研究篇,主要介绍如何借助MATLAB的工程应用功能将模型转化成产品的技术;第五篇是经验篇,主要介绍数学建模的参赛经验、心得、技巧,以及MATLAB的学习经验,这些经验会有助于竞赛的准备和竞赛成绩的提升,从容参与数学建模活动。
本书特别适合作为数学建模竞赛的培训教材或参考用书,也可作为大学“数学实验”“数学建模”“数据挖掘”课程的参考用书,还可供广大科研人员、学者、工程技术人员参考。
作者专业:
两位作者均为MathWorks公司的工作人员。作者卓金武是MathWorks中国教育业务总监,学生时代曾数次获全国大学生数学建模竞赛一等奖和全国研究生数学建模竞赛一等奖。作者王鸿钧为MathWorks中国高级工程师,主要职责是为航空、汽车等行业提供MATLAB/Simulink的基于模型设计的解决方案。
内容全面:
本书将内容分为五个部分:基础、技术、实践、赛后重研究、经验。将数学建模分为数据、优化、连续、评价、机理建模五个类型,MATLAB的介绍也是按照这五类展开,以便于读者快速对数学建模有全面的认识,建立对数学建模的兴趣和信心。
用意深远:
本版新增的“赛后重研究篇”介绍如何借助MATLAB的工程应用功能,将模型转化成产品,并通过转化过程中的强化反馈,倒逼模型和算法的提升。这也与竞赛组委会设立赛后重研究的初衷一致。数学建模是非常有用的技术,不能止步于竞赛,而应该让数学建模在科研和产业界发挥更大的作用。
目录
篇 基础篇 n
章 绪 论 3 n
1.1 MATLAB在数学建模中的地位 3 n
1.2 正确且高效的MATLAB编程理念4 n
1.3 数学建模对MATLAB水平的要求 4 n
1.4 如何提高MATLAB建模水平 5 n
1.5 小 结 6 n
参考文献 6 n
第2章 MATLAB数学建模快速入门 7 n
2.1 MATLAB快速入门 7 n
2.1.1 MATLAB概要 7 n
2.1.2 MATLAB的功能 8 n
2.1.3 快速入门案例 9 n
2.1.4 入门后的提高 15 n
2.2 MATLAB常用技巧 16 n
2.2.1 常用标点的功能 16 n
2.2.2 常用操作指令 16 n
2.2.3 指令编辑操作键 16 n
2.2.4 MATLAB数据类型 16 n
2.3 MATLAB开发模式 18 n
2.3.1 命令行模式 18 n
2.3.2 脚本模式 18 n
2.3.3 面向对象模式 18 n
2.3.4 三种模式的配合 18 n
2.4 小 结 19 n
参考文献 19 n
第二篇 技术篇 n
第3章 数据的准备 23 n
3.1 数据的获取 23 n
3.1.1 从EXCEL中读取数据 23 n
3.1.2 从TXT中读取数据 23 n
3.1.3 读取图片 26 n
3.1.4 读取 26 n
3.2 数据的预处理 27 n
3.2.1 缺失值处理 28 n
3.2.2 噪声过滤 29 n
3.2.3 数据集成 31 n
3.2.4 数据归约 32 n
3.2.5 数据换 32 n
3.3 数据的统计 34 n
3.3.1 基本描述性统计 34 n
3.3.2 分布描述性统计 35 n
3.4 数据可视化 35 n
3.4.1 基本可视化 36 n
3.4.2 数据分布形状可视化 37 n
3.4.3 数据关联可视化 38 n
3.4.4 数据分组可视化 40 n
3.5 数据降维 41 n
3.5.1 主成分分析(PCA)基本原理 41 n
3.5.2 PCA应用案例:企业综合实力排序 43 n
3.5.3 相关系数降维 46 n
3.6 小 结 46 n
参考文献 47 n
第4章 MATLAB常用的数据建模方法 48 n
4.1 一元回归 48 n
4.1.1 一元线性回归 48 n
4.1.2 一元非线性回归 50 n
4.2 多元回归 52 n
4.3 逐步归回 54 n
4.4 Logistic回归 55 n
4.5 小 结 57 n
参考文献 57 n
第5章 MATLAB机器学习方法 58 n
5.1 MATLAB机器学习概况 58 n
5.2 分类方法 59 n
5.2.1 K 近邻分类 59 n
5.2.2 贝叶斯分类 63 n
5.2.3 支持向量机分类 66 n
5.3 聚类方法 70 n
5.3.1 K-means聚类 70 n
5.3.2 层次聚类 76 n
5.3.3 模糊C 均值聚类 80 n
5.4 深度学习 82 n
5.4.1 深度学习的崛起 82 n
5.4.2 深度学习的原理 82 n
5.4.3 深度学习训练过程 83 n
5.4.4 MATLAB深度学习训练过程 84 n
5.5 小 结 86 n
参考文献 86 n
第6章 其他数据建模方法 87 n
6.1 灰色预测方法 87 n
6.1.1 灰色预测概述 87 n
6.1.2 灰色系统基本理论 87 n
6.1.3 经典灰色模型GM(1,1) 89 n
6.1.4 灰色预测的MATLAB程序 94 n
6.1.5 灰色预测应用实例 95 n
6.1.6 灰色预测小结 98 n
6.2 神经网络 98 n
6.2.1 神经网络的原理 98 n
6.2.2 神经网络的实例 100 n
6.2.3 神经网络的特点 101 n
6.3 小波分析 101 n
6.3.1 小波分析概述 101 n
6.3.2 常见的小波分析方法 102 n
6.3.3 小波分析应用实例 105 n
6.4 小 结 107 n
参考文献 107 n
第7章 标准规划问题的MATLAB求解 108 n
7.1 线性规划 108 n
7.1.1 线性规划的实例与定义 108 n
7.1.2 线性规划的MATLAB标准形式 109 n
7.1.3 线性规划问题的解的概念 109 n
7.1.4 线性规划的MATLAB解法 110 n
7.2 非线性规划 113 n
7.2.1 非线性规划的实例与定义 113 n
7.2.2 非线性规划的MATLAB解法 114 n
7.2.3 二次规划 115 n
7.3 整数规划 117 n
7.3.1 整数规划的定义 117 n
7.3.2 0 1整数规划 117 n
7.4 小 结 118 n
参考文献 118 n
第8章 MATLAB全局优化算法 119 n
8.1 MATLAB全局优化概况 119 n
8.2 遗传算法 119 n
8.2.1 遗传算法的原理 119 n
8.2.2 遗传算法的步骤 120 n
8.2.3 遗传算法的实例 126 n
8.3 模拟退火算法 128 n
8.3.1 模拟退火算法的原理 128 n
8.3.2 模拟退火算法的步骤 130 n
8.3.3 模拟退火算法的实例 131 n
8.4 全局优化求解器汇总 138 n
8.5 延伸阅读 138 n
8.6 小 结 139 n
参考文献 139 n
第9章 蚁群算法及其MATLAB实现 140 n
9.1 蚁群算法的原理 140 n
9.1.1 蚁群算法的基本思想 140 n
9.1.2 蚁群算法的数学模型 141 n
9.1.3 蚁群算法的流程 142 n
9.2 蚁群算法的MATLAB实现 142 n
9.2.1 实例背景 142 n
9.2.2 算法设计步骤 144 n
9.2.3 MATLAB程序实现 144 n
9.2.4 程序执行结果与分析 147 n
9.3 算法关键参数的设定 149 n
9.3.1 参数设定的准则 149 n
9.3.2 蚂蚁数量 149 n
9.3.3 信息素因子 151 n
9.3.4 启发函数因子 151 n
9.3.5 信息素挥发因子 151 n
9.3.6 信息素常数 152 n
9.3.7 大迭代次数 152 n
9.3.8 组合参数设计策略 152 n
9.4 应用实例:佳旅游方案(苏北赛2011B) 152 n
9.4.1 问题描述 152 n
9.4.2 问题的求解和结果 153 n
9.5 小 结 155 n
参考文献 155 n
0章 MATLAB连续模型求解方法 156 n
10.1 MATLAB常规微分方程的求解 156__ n
10.1.1 MATLAB常微分方程的表达方法 156 n
10.1.2 常规微分方程的求解实例 157 n
10.2 ODE家族求解器 157 n
10.2.1 ODE求解器的分类 157 n
10.2.2 ODE求解器的应用实例 158 n
10.3 专用求解器 159 n
10.4 小 结 162 n
参考文献 162 n
1章 MATLAB评价型模型求解方法 163 n
11.1 线性加权法 163 n
11.2 层次分析法(AHP) 166 n
11.3 小 结 167 n
参考文献 167 n
2章 MATLAB机理建模方法 168 n
12.1 机理建模概述 168 n
12.2 推导法机理建模 168 n
12.2.1 问题描述 168 n
12.2.2 假设和符号说明 168 n
12.2.3 模型的建立 169 n
12.2.4 模型中参数的求解 169 n
12.3 元胞自动机———仿真法机理建模 171 n
12.3.1 元胞自动机的定义 171 n
12.3.2 元胞自动机的MATLAB实现 171 n
12.4 小 结 173 n
参考文献 173 n
第三篇 实践篇 n
3章 彩票中的数学问题(CUMCM2002B) 177 n
13.1 问题的提出 177 n
13.2 问题2模型的建立 179 n
13.2.1 模型假设与符号说明 179 n
13.2.2 模型的准备 179 n
13.2.3 模型的建立 180 n
13.3 模型的求解 181 n
13.3.1 求解的思路 181 n
13.3.2 MATLAB程序 181 n
13.3.3 程序结果 191 n
13.4 技巧点评 192 n
参考文献 193 n
4章 露天矿卡车调度问题(CUMCM2003B) 194 n
14.1 问题的提出 194 n
14.2 基本假设与符号说明 196 n
14.2.1 基本假设 196 n
14.2.2 符号说明 196 n
14.3 问题的分析及模型的准备 196 n
14.4 数学模型的建立与求解 198 n
14.4.1 模型的建立 198 n
14.4.2 模型的求解 199 n
14.5 技巧点评 203 n
参考文献 203 n
5章 奥运会商圈规划问题(CUMCM2004A) 204 n
15.1 问题的描述 204 n
15.2 基本假设、符号说明及名词约定 204 n
15.2.1 基本假设 204 n
15.2.2 符号说明 205 n
15.2.3 名词约定 205 n
15.3 问题的分析与模型的准备 205 n
15.3.1 基本思路 206 n
15.3.2 基本数学表达式的构建 206 n
15.4 设置MS网点数学模型的建立与求解 207 n
15.4.1 模型的建立 207 n
15.4.2 模型的求解 208 n
15.5 设置MS网点理论体系的建立210 n
15.6 商区布局规划的数学模型 212 n
15.6.1 模型的建立 212 n
15.6.2 模型的求解 212 n
15.7 模型的评价及使用说明 217 n
15.8 技巧点评 217 n
参考文献 218 n
6章 交巡务平台的设置与调度问题(CUMCM2011B) 219 n
16.1 问题的提出与分析 219 n
16.2 基本假设 219 n
16.3 问题1模型的建立与求解 220 n
16.3.1 交巡务平台管辖范围分配 220 n
16.3.2 交巡警的调度 223 n
16.3.3 佳新增交巡务平台的设置 224 n
16.4 问题2模型的建立和求解 231 n
16.5 模型的评价与改进 231 n
16.6 技巧点评 231 n
参考文献 231 n
7章 葡萄酒的评价问题(CUMCM2012A) 232 n
17.1 问题的提出 232 n
17.2 问题1模型的建立与求解 232 n
17.2.1 问题1的分析 232 n
17.2.2 差异显著性评判 233 n
17.2.3 评价结果稳定性 236 n
17.3 问题2模型的建立与求解 238 n
17.3.1 问题2的基本假设和分析 238 n
17.3.2 葡萄酒质量分级 239 n
17.3.3 葡萄酒理化指标分级 244 n
17.3.4 两种分级结果的分析 249 n
17.4 问题3模型分析 249 n
17.5 问题4模型分析 249 n
17.6 论文点评 249 n
参考文献 250 n
8章 出租车补贴方案优化问题(CUMCM2015B) 251 n
18.1 问题描述 251 n
18.2 问题分析 251 n
18.3 模型假设与符号说明 252 n
18.4 问题1模型的建立与求解 252 n
18.4.1 指标的确立 252 n
18.4.2 里程利用率理想值的确定 253 n
18.4.3 供求比率理想值的确定 254 n
18.4.4 供求匹配模型的建立 255 n
18.4.5 模型求解方法 256 n
18.4.6 模型求解结果与分析 260 n
18.5 问题2模型的建立与求解 261 n
18.5.1 模型准备 261 n
18.5.2 缓解程度判断模型的建立 263 n
18.5.3 模型求解及结果分析 265 n
18.6 问题3模型的建立与求解 266 n
18.6.1 分区域动态实时补贴模型的建立 266 n
18.6.2 模型求解及结果分析 267 n
18.7 模型的评价、改进及推广 269 n
参考文献 270 n
9章 开放小区对道路通行影响的问题(CUMCM2016) 271 n
19.1 问题重述 272 n
19.2 问题分析 272 n
19.3 模型假设与符号说明 273 n
19.3.1 假设内容 273 n
19.3.2 假设可行性 273 n
19.3.3 符号说明 274 n
19.4 模型的建立与求解 274 n
19.4.1 问题1模型的建立与求解 274 n
19.4.2 问题2模型的建立与求解 277 n
19.4.3 问题3模型的建立与求解 279 n
19.4.4 问题4 293 n
19.5 模型评价与改进 293 n
参考文献 294 n
第四篇 赛后重研究篇 n
第20章 MATLAB基于模型的产品开发流程 297 n
20.1 Simulink简介 297 n
20.2 Simulink建模实例 298 n
20.2.1 Simulink建模方法 298 n
20.2.2 锂电池建模的实现 298 n
20.3 在Simulink中使用MATLAB数据和算法 303 n
20.4 基于模型设计的思想 304 n
20.5 小 结 305 n
第五篇 经验篇 n
第21章 数学建模参赛经验 309 n
21.1 如何准备数学建模竞赛 309 n
21.2 数学建模队员应该如何学习MATLAB 310 n
21.3 如何才能在数学建模竞赛中取得好成绩 312 n
21.4 数学建模竞赛中的项目管理和时间管理 313 n
21.5 一种非常实用的数学建模方法:目标建模法 315 n
21.6 延伸阅读:MATLAB在高校的授权模式 316 n
作者介绍
两位作者均为MathWorks公司的工作人员。作者卓金武是MathWorks中国教育业务总监,学生时代曾数次获全国大学生数学建模竞赛一等奖和全国研究生数学建模竞赛一等奖。作者王鸿钧为MathWorks中国不错工程师,主要职责是为航空、汽车等行业提供MATLAB/Simulink的基于模型设计的解决方案。
文摘
序言